LeRoy Rhyner

LeRoy Rhyner, 93, of Wausau, passed away at Mount View Care Center under the care of Aspirus Comfort Care and Hospice Services. 
He was born on Feb. 26, 1921, to Roy and Mary (Welling) Rhyner in the town of Texas. LeRoy attended school at Twin Oaks School in the town of Texas. He grew up in and was a life-long resident of the area.
LeRoy was in the U.S. Army Air Corp. Engineers serving from 1941 until 1945, during World War II. He was stationed in the Philippines and Guam, where he helped build and repair air strips during the war. In 1946 he married Emogene Anderson at St. Paul’s Lutheran Church in Pine River. They dairy farmed for 28 years in the town of Texas. After farming LeRoy drove truck for local companies.
He enjoyed fishing and took a memorable trip to Canada. He liked to make firewood and wood cutting, and the time in the woods that went along with it.
